首页 程序设计 移动H5开发精要:函数封装与变量管理

移动H5开发精要:函数封装与变量管理

移动H5开发精要:函数封装与变量管理

在移动H5开发中,函数封装是提升代码可维护性和复用性的关键手段。通过将重复逻辑抽象为独立函数,不仅能减少冗余代码,还能让整体结构更清晰。例如,处理用户输入验证、数据格式转换或网络请求封装时,统一的函数接口能让后续修改更高效。

优秀的函数应具备明确的职责和良好的命名。一个函数只做一件事,避免内部逻辑过于复杂。比如,`validateEmail()` 只负责邮箱格式校验,不掺杂发送请求或显示提示信息。这样既便于测试,也降低了出错概率。

变量管理同样不容忽视。在H5环境中,全局变量容易引发命名冲突或内存泄漏。建议使用模块化方式组织变量,如通过对象或闭包封装相关数据。例如,将页面状态变量集中存放在一个 `state` 对象中,而非散落在多个地方。

避免滥用全局变量,可通过立即执行函数(IIFE)或ES6模块机制实现作用域隔离。这样既能保护内部变量不被意外修改,又能防止污染全局命名空间。同时,合理使用 `const` 和 `let` 声明变量,优先选择不可变的 `const`,有助于减少副作用。

函数与变量的协同管理尤为重要。函数应尽量依赖参数传入数据,而非直接读取外部变量。这使得函数更独立、可预测,也更容易进行单元测试。例如,`calculateTotal(price, discount)` 比依赖全局 `discountRate` 更可靠。

本图由AI生成,仅供参考

•善用现代JavaScript特性如箭头函数、解构赋值等,可让代码更简洁。但也要注意保持可读性,避免过度压缩逻辑。良好的封装与变量管理,不仅是技术能力的体现,更是团队协作效率的保障。

本文来自网络,不代表青岛站长网立场。转载请注明出处: https://www.0532zz.com/html/zhonghe/sheji/20260627/27347.html
上一篇
下一篇

作者: dawei

【声明】:青岛站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

为您推荐

发表回复

返回顶部